Come calcolare una media entro un intervallo di date

Danilo ha un foglio di lavoro che contiene informazioni sulle case vendute nella sua agenzia immobiliare. Il foglio ha una serie di colonne, due delle quali sono Data di vendita e Prezzo di vendita. Danilo vorrebbe calcolare un prezzo di vendita medio per le vendite effettuate tra una data di vendita iniziale e una data di fine. Potrebbe filtrare i dati e quindi calcolare una media, ma preferirebbe semplicemente trovare una formula che restituisca il valore. Tuttavia, non è sicuro di come procedere.

In realtà esistono diversi modi per ottenere la media che cerchi. Supponiamo, ad esempio, di selezionare tutte le celle che contengono le date di vendita e di assegnare all’intervallo il nome DateVendita. Inoltre, definisci il nome PrezziVendita per fare riferimento all’intervallo che contiene i prezzi di vendita. Infine, definisci le celle per DataInizio e DataFine (il loro contenuto dovrebbe essere autoesplicativo). Detto questo, potresti usare una formula come questa:

 

=MEDIA.PIÙ.SE(PrezziVendita; DateVendita; ">=" & DataInizio; DateVendita; "<=" & DataFine)

 

Come ho detto, ci sono anche altre formule che potresti usare. Eccone solo altre due:

=MEDIA(SE((DateVendita >= DataInizio) * (DateVendita <= DataFine); PrezziVendita))
=MEDIA(FILTRO(PrezziVendita; ((DateVendita >= DataInizio) * (DateVendita <= DataFine))))

 

Quale dovresti usare? Non importa davvero in questo caso; dipende interamente da te. Ciascuna restituisce esattamente lo stesso risultato e non devi preoccuparti di ordinare i tuoi dati in un ordine particolare.

 

 

LE SCHEDE TECNICHE DELLE FUNZIONI UTILIZZATE

Tags: , ,

Ti è stato utile?